Connecting to a network
You can enjoy online games by connecting the PlayStation®2 console to a network. To play online games, you will need the following:
•An online game disc•A Broadband Internet connection*•A commercially available network cable•A memory card (8MB) (for PlayStation®2) (sold separately)* Broadband services include DSL, cable and modem.

Note
When connecting the console and a PC to the network, a network device such as a router or a hub may be required. Refer to the instructions supplied with the network device for details.
